CompilationSection.Batch Свойство
Определение
Важно!
Некоторые сведения относятся к предварительной версии продукта, в которую до выпуска могут быть внесены существенные изменения. Майкрософт не предоставляет никаких гарантий, явных или подразумеваемых, относительно приведенных здесь сведений.
Получает или задает значение, указывающее, производится ли пакетная компиляция.
public:
property bool Batch { bool get(); void set(bool value); };
[System.Configuration.ConfigurationProperty("batch", DefaultValue=true)]
public bool Batch { get; set; }
[<System.Configuration.ConfigurationProperty("batch", DefaultValue=true)>]
member this.Batch : bool with get, set
Public Property Batch As Boolean
Значение свойства
true
, если проводится пакетная компиляция; в противном случае false
. Значение по умолчанию — true
.
- Атрибуты
Примеры
В следующем примере кода показано, как использовать Batch свойство . Этот пример входит в состав более крупного примера использования класса CompilationSection.
// Display Batch property.
Console.WriteLine("Batch: {0}", configSection.Batch);
// Set Batch property.
configSection.Batch = true;
' Display Batch property.
Console.WriteLine("Batch: {0}", _
configSection.Batch)
' Set Batch property.
configSection.Batch = True
Комментарии
Присвойте этому атрибуту значение , true
чтобы изменить задержку, вызванную требуемой компиляцией при доступе к некомпилированному файлу. Если задать для этого атрибута значение , true
ASP.NET предкомпилировать все некомпилированные файлы в пакетном режиме. Задержка возникает при первой компиляции файлов; однако после компиляции файлов задержка устраняется.